To get ready for this year’s Go Skateboarding Day on June 21, DC is sponsoring a Go Skateboarding Tour. Jumping off on June 8 in San Diego, DC Ams Greg Myers, Matt Miller, Marquise Henry, Evan Smith and Wes Kremer will be skating through California, Nevada and Utah, until they hit Salt Lake City for Go Skateboarding Day. Along the way, they’ll be filming for the DC Am video and linking up with local homies. For more info hit DC Skateboarding. Full tour stop info after the jump.
The big weekend in NY starts today with the 5Boro 13th Anniversary Party and Art Retrospective. Poppin off at the Red Bull Space, the 5Boro squad will be displaying every deck they has ever made, more than 250 in total, as well as videos of all past team skaters, and an art and photo retrospective featuring Nardelli, Uncle Geez, Raza Uno, Thought Ninjas, Grotesk, Robert Mars, PK, Michael Sieben, Alessandro Zuek Simonetti, Christian Acker, Dylan Haley, Megumi Watanabe, Eddie Martinez, Sean Cronan, Allen Ying, Angela Boatwright, Ruby Lee, Lowrider, Stephan Marx, Allison Malecki, Ewok, Dave Reinbold, AKA, The CollaBros, Circus Media, Andy Madsen, Jimmy Gonzales, Karen Stern, Fletcher Ohmart, and Craig Metzger. Damn that’s a lot of heavyweights – plus there’s free Pabst! Full info after the jump.

This Saturday, amidst the year’s most chaotic weekend of skate events in NYC, a more peaceful exercise will go down with the 3rd annual Legends Never Die run for Harold Hunter. Nike Sportswear is again hosting this run from their store on Mercer and finishing at Royale on 10th Street and Avenue C. A $20 donation gets you a ltd edition Harold Hunter DriFit, some food, and a warm fuzzy feeling inside knowing you supported a good cause and the memory of a legend. Full run info after the jump.
